.SH NAME
.PP
\f[B]permuteGPAT++\f[R]
.SH SYNOPSIS
.PP
\f[B]permuteGPAT++\f[R] -f gpat.txt -n 5 -s 1
.SH DESCRIPTION
.PP
\f[B]permuteGPAT++\f[R] is a method for adding empirical p-values to a
GPAT++ score.
.SH OPTIONS
.IP
.nf
\f[C]


     Currently **permuteGPAT++** only supports wcFst, but will be extended.    

OUTPUT: **permuteGPAT++** will append three additional columns:
        1. The number of successes                         
        2. The number of trials                            
        3. The empirical p-value                           

file:    f   -- argument: the input file     
number:  n   -- argument: the number of permutations to run for each value [1000]
success: s   -- argument: stop permutations after \[aq]s\[aq] successes [1]

Type: phenotype
